Output dafa637f1fef0ddfff3f3fea961671561803cb90f94e25319dee6168cc93df8e:120

value
8220358
script pubkey
OP_0 OP_PUSHBYTES_20 cbcad50e8c3f9ee4c57d2a688f80e853d1514837
address
bc1qe09d2r5v870wf3ta9f5glq8g20g4zjph0csjks
transaction
dafa637f1fef0ddfff3f3fea961671561803cb90f94e25319dee6168cc93df8e